公司要写售后的一个功能,用到这个功能,在一个贴吧上找到的,整理一下, 贴出来。 ...
设置起止时间参数 建表 写入时间函数 调用存储过程 更新星期数据 使用 排除周末 排除节假日 注:节假日需要维护calendar表 calendar数据录入 ...
2019-07-16 17:12 0 397 推荐指数:
公司要写售后的一个功能,用到这个功能,在一个贴吧上找到的,整理一下, 贴出来。 ...
":"1"} {"20130201":0} 由于我们只需要判断是否为工作日,因此需要判断两种,即为0 ...
系统考勤请假中的方法: 1、在选中时间区间后,排除掉法定的节假日、正常双休和午休的两个小时,同时将调休日算作正常工作时间。 2、最后返回的天数是double类型的,是半天或是整天。 代码部分: 1、从页面拿到开始时间和结束时间(页面用的是vue.js),当前是String类型 ...
select (floor(days/7)*5+days%7 -case when 6 between wd and wd+days%7-1 then 1 else 0 end - ...
方法一 : 调用第三方接口获得节假日 周末 + 节假日 -(被调成工作日的日期)= 节假日 这种方式获得节假日往往需要进行调整,因为每个公司放假时间不一样,所以还是建议结合第一种方式使用 调用api查询 方式一:调用api查询 首先查询百度万年历节接口(其中包含全年节假日数据),得到 ...
获取两个日期之间的工作日天数 (只去除周六日,未去除节假日) 其他参考资料: 方法1、使用循环的方式遍历两个日期的每一天,当日期不属于周六日时, 工作日 + 1 方法2、 1、如果两个时间在同一周,且都不是周末日期,直接返回 时间 ...
转自:http://www.cnblogs.com/yuan-chong/p/HolidayHelper.html 一、开发背景: 最近在公司开发的系统中,需要计算工作日,就是给出一个采购周期(n天),我需要计算出在n个工作日之后的日期。开始准备去调接口(ps:找了半天发现没有太合适 ...
一.工具类 qq:501397578 ...